  • Patent number: 5980659
    Abstract: Surface-treating metallic parts are produced by applying mechanical energy to the surface of a metallic part and to a substance on or near the surface of the metallic part. The substance is different from the metallic part in composition. The applying step forms a mechanically-alloyed layer from the metallic part and the substance in the surface of the metallic part. The surface-modified layer such as the mechanically-alloyed layer is a non-peeling alloyed layer having a composition or structure different from that of the metallic part. The method is effective in surface-treating light metal materials of which the surfaces are difficult to treat. For example, the method is applicable to soft Mg alloys and Al alloys to improve their surface hardness, and the thus-treated alloys are usable in slide parts which are required to have good wear resistance.

  • Patent number: 5298094
    Abstract: Disclosed are an aluminum alloy casting having a high strength and a high toughness, and a production process for the same. The aluminum alloy casting comprises silicon (Si) in an amount of 2.5 to 4.4% by weight, copper (Cu) in an amount of 1.5 to 2.5% by weight, magnesium (Mg) in an amount of 0.2 to 0.5% by weight and the balance of aluminum (Al), and a matrix thereof includes a dendrite which has a size of 30 micrometers or less. Since the Si addition amount is suppressed as less as possible and since the size of the dendrite is micro-fined in the aluminum alloy casting, the toughness is improved remarkably. Further, since the Cu and Mg are added in the predetermined addition amounts, the strength is enhanced in the aluminum alloy casting. In addition, a solution treatment which is employed in the production process can further enhance the strength of the aluminum alloy casting.

  • Patent number: 5111237
    Abstract: A light-and pressure-sensitive recording sheet and an original, overlapping each other, are introduced into an image forming apparatus, and are exposed to radiation on a transparent drum by means of a light source in the drum, whereupon a latent image, based on the contents of the original, is formed on the recording sheet. Then, the recording sheet is separated from the original by means of a separator, and is passed between a pair of pressure rolls. When the recording sheet is exposed, microcapsules thereon change their hardness. These microcapsules are ruptured selectively by pressure applied to the sheet. As a result, a chromogenic material, contained in the microcapsules, and a developer material, on the surface of a substrate of the recording sheet, react with each other, so that the sheet surface changes its color. Thus, the latent image is developed to accomplish copying in accordance with the original.

  • Patent number: 4984455
    Abstract: A system for detecting the speed of an engine for a vehicle calculates the engine speed in accordance with a signal which is outputted from a main rotation sensor in accordance with the operation of the engine. In case the main rotation sensor is subjected to malfunction, the engine speed is calculated using a back-up signal. Namely, an auxiliary rotation sensor detects the rotation of a portion of a power transmission device. When the above portion of the power transmission device is connected to an output shaft of the engine, the signal from the auxiliary rotation sensor is used as the back-up signal. When the two are disconnected from each other, a signal, representing the condition of the operation of an actuator for controlling the amount of supply of fuel to the engine, is used as the back-up signal.
